Abstract

The learning process has a benchmark that refers to the achievements experienced by students, namely learning outcomes. Learning outcomes achieved by students have two influencing factors namely internal and external factors. These two factors that influence learning outcomes are interest and learning difficulties. The results of observations on the learning outcomes of students of SMPN 11 Padang in science are still low. Students say that science learning are numerous and difficult. The existence of students who score below the average and the lack of student interest shows the student's interest in learning in science is less and it can be assumed that students have difficulty learning science. Research is a descriptive study. Research uses a correlational study approach. Research subjects consisted of 30 people in class VIII G of SMP 11 Padang. To find out the relationship between variables expressed by the correlation coefficient, data analysis techniques are used using the Sperman Rank correlation. The correlation between student interest and learning outcomes is weak, that is -0.32, the contribution of 10.24% does not have a significant relationship. There is a significant relationship between learning difficulties and learning outcomes, medium criteria w ith a value of 0.59, contribution value is 34.81%. Correlation criteria for interests and difficulties with strong learning outcomes with a value of 0.66 and a contribution of 43.56%, as well as a significant relationship between variables. The results of the relationship between learning interest and learning difficulties with learning outcomes are strong and each variable has a significantly relationship.

Abstract

Misconception is a wrong concept because it bring contradicts concept with experts concept. Misconception occur because students develop their own understanding based on experience, what they seeing and hearing, to understand a concept. Misconceptions that occur in students, before repairs must be identified first. The purpose of this study was to determine students' misconceptions about photosynthesis in Class VII Sutera junior High School. The sample of this research was 40 students of class VII. This type of research is descriptive. The technique using diagnostic test two-tier multiple choice. Test diagnostic used to identify student errors because it can measure 2 levels of high-level thinking skills, scoring is easy, fast and objective, and the opportunity for students to guess answers less. Based on the results of the study, it was found that the highest misconception was found in organisms that could carry out photosynthesis at 87.5%, organs that played a role in photosynthesis 44.5%, photosynthetic processes 42.5%, experiments with photosynthetic processes 25%, and factors affect photosynthesis 38.125%. Thus it can be concluded, that there is a misconception in Class VII Sutera Junior High School about photosynthetic material with varying percentages.

Abstract

This research was conducted because the quality of the items was not analyzed optimally. The Research aimed to find out the quality of the First Semester mid exam questions for Class VII of SMP Negeri Padang in the 2019/2020 academic year and determine the quality of goods in terms of analysis: 1) reliability, 2) empirical validity, 3) distinguishing features, 4) difficulty levels, and 5) differentiating functions.This research is descriptive research. The sampling technique for this research used Proporsional Stratified Sampling technique. The study population was all answer sheets for students in the Mid Semester exam for science class VII SMP Negeri Padang, namely SMP Negeri 16, 18, 27, and 32 Padang. Based on the results of data analysis , the results for review aspects : 1) the reliability value of the questions was 0.39 which was low, 2) empirical validity, 9 questions (22.5%) were valid and 31 questions (77.5%) were invalid, 3) difficulty level, 2 questions (5%) very easy, 3 questions (7.5%) easy category, 28 questions (70%) medium category, and 7 questions (17.5%) difficult category, 4) distinguishing power, obtained 28 questions (70%) including good category, 12 questions (30%) were not in the good category, 5) the quality of distractors was 82.5% of good quality and 17.5% did not belong to good quality. Based on the results of the research conducted, it can be concluded that the quality of the mid exam  questions in science class VII class at SMP Negeri Padang in the academic year 2019/2020 is not good.

Abstract

Birds that are members of vertebrate animals (vertebrates) that have feathers and wings, this taxonomic animal belongs to the Aves class. Birds have important roles in ecosystems, among others, as pollinators, seed dispersers, and pest control. Biodiversity in areas determined by habitat and level of human activity, as well as various species of birds in homogeneous forest areas such as oil palm. This research was conducted in January 2019 until May 2019, using the Visual Encounter Survey (VES) and Point Count method which was conducted in 3 observation sessions (morning, afternoon, evening). The research data will be presented in tabular form and analyzed descriptively. The results obtained are 3 species of birds in the area of oil palm plantations, namely Cekakak Shrub (Halcyon smyrnensis), Tekukur (Streptopelia chinensis), and Large Lathe (Centropus sinensis). Burung adalah anggota vertebrata yang memiliki bulu dan sayap, termasuk dalam Kelas Aves. Abstract

Uric acid (gout) caused by high levels of uric acid in the blood (hyperuricemia). Inflammation caused by uric acid crystals cause pain, stiffness, and swelling in the joints. Gout medication allopurinol commonly consumed ie the mechanism of action as an inhibitor of xanthine oxidase, but this drug side effects such as nausea and diarrhea. The skin of the mangosteen fruit contains xanthones and flavonoids compounds were allegedly able to lower uric acid levels. This study aims to determine the effect of mangosteen peel extract (Garcinia mangostana L.) on uric acid levels in mice (Mus musculus L. Swiss Webster) Males. Research has been conducted in December-January 2016 Biology Laboratory of the Department of Biological Science UNP. This research is experimental method completely randomized design (CRD) ie 4 treatments and 6 replications. Such treatment 0 g / kg (Control / P1), 0.2 g / kg (P2), 0.4 g / kg (P3), 0.6 g / kg (P4). Data were analyzed using ANOVA and using Paired Sample T-Test. Parameters measured were basal uric acid levels before and after treatment. Data taken after 4 days of the treated mice. The results were obtained uric acid levels in mice after treatment are: P1 (Control) 6.43 mg / dL, P2 5.65 mg / dL, P3 3.9 mg / dL, and P4 3.7 mg / dL. Based on the results of this study concluded that the mangosteen rind extract has no effect on uric acid levels in male mice. Keywords: uric acid (gout), xanthine oxidase, hyperuricemia, an antioxidant.
